I don't think I've ever seen a vinyl cape for Batman, but I'm no expert on the rarer variations. Many years ago before I found Doc Mego, I used to cut vinyl capes for items I sold on ebay in the early years. They were shinier on one side with a quarter size hole to fit over his head. They were dark navy blue and made from rain jacket material which I used to get from a local supplier that is now long since gone. I made Superman and Supergirl ones too but the Batman was by far the one I made most. I probably sold 15 to 25 of them between my old store and ebay. If you have a picture I'd love to see it. The only caution I offer with vinyl cape Batmans is, I believe the 12" Batman came with a vinyl cape. Can anyone verify this and how similar the 12" cape might be compared to the 8" vinyl cape?

lucasd4
Jun 8, '07, 12:34 PM
There are some differences between the 8 inch cape and the 12 inch version besides the obvious size difference. The 12 inch cape is smooth on one side and rougher on the other side. The 8 inch cape is rough on BOTH sides. The 8 inch cape is a lighter blue color also. The stitching around the neck is different as well. Here are some pictures of the two figures together.
